A Venezuelan politician is offering breast implants as a raffle prize to raise funds for his parliamentary election campaign.
“Some people raffle TVs and we decided to offer this. It’s an interesting prize and there’s a lot of interest,†National Assembly candidate Gustavo Rojas told Reuters while campaigning in Caracas, Venezuela.
Cosmetic surgery, especially breast augmentation, is widely popular in image-conscious Venezuela where even through a recession, many people are still taking out loans for operations.
Rojas said he was not too worried about potential feminist criticism or the medical details of his offer. “The raffle is a financing mechanism, nothing else.” He said. “It’s the doctor who will do the operation, not me.â€

“When someone raffles a TV, some people think it’s a good TV but others don’t like it. It’s the same. I’m not showing disrespect to anyone.â€
Venezuelans vote on September 26th for a new parliament.
